    Have a look in your yellow Cambridge book and find the section on Sole Source Plus. If its one meal a day you are having to supplement then it won't hurt to have the couple of tablespoons of green salad and the tin of tuna (in brine) or plain chicken. You can still lose easily on SS+. Good luck.
